## Changelog — Crumbline v2.8

### Changed defaults: order cutoff

Quick heads up for reviewers: the default next-day order cutoff moved from 15:00 to 13:30 so the Millbrae kitchen actually has time to prep large tray orders. Weekend cutoffs are unchanged. Any store that overrode the old default keeps its override; only fresh installs get the new one. The shipped defaults now look like this.

service settings:
ralael:
  pin: 7453
  tenant: zorath
  seal: seal_087806e4
  metrics_host: metrics.ralael.paliqworks.example
  standby_team: fraath
  escalation: praok-istiel
  nonce: 10e083

# ProseGate Environments

ProseGate, our docs linter, runs in three environments: `sandbox` (anything goes), `staging` (mirrors prod rulesets, refreshed nightly), and `prod` (gates every docs merge). Release manager tip: promote rulesets sandbox → staging → prod, never skip. Staging currently runs with the configuration values shown below.

service settings:
[istax]
port = 9090
team = sormir
host = istax.ferradyn.corp
region = central-2
access_code = ac_447e33
timeout_ms = 250

PARITY-77: Plugin sandbox env misconfigured for Korvet SDKs

External authors: the Go and JS Korvet SDKs should behave identically in the plugin sandbox. They don't. The sandbox env shipped last week omitted the registry override, so the JS SDK hits production while Go hits staging. Result: parity tests fail, plugins get rejected incorrectly. Patch your local env file to match the corrected template. Both SDKs read the same credential, and the following line sets it.

sealed setting: LEDGER_TOKEN20=6148d35bbb480b0ab79e

Exports through the Lintwhistle pipeline
// fail transiently when the warehouse rotates credentials, so a
// low limit drops real data and a high limit hammers the queue.
// Five attempts with exponential backoff has held steady since
// the Q3 incident. If you change this value, re-run the export
// soak test and confirm dead-letter volume stays flat for a full
// cycle. Paste the soak run's build token directly under this
// comment.

build token for kahap-kagef: htk21_72c3f5c849032e1954b31